Designed to meet a wide variety of applications, these tools are attractive because of their versatility but struggle to deliver the expected added value when processes become more complex and specific. Whether it involves managing a medical record, integrating new features, or adopting modern standards like interoperability, the question arises: should you continue investing in general solutions or switch to specialized tools?
In this article, we explore the signs indicating it’s time to let go of these solutions, the challenges of such a transition for users and businesses, and how new technologies and models, such as packaged software or internal development, can better meet the core expectations of the company.

Why Are General Software Solutions So Attractive?
The Promise of an All-in-One Solution
General software is designed to cover a broad range of needs. In many sectors, they offer standard modules that enable rapid deployment without specific development. Solutions offered by companies like Microsoft, IBM, or open-source software providers attract users with their accessibility and compatibility with various environments, including Linux.
Easier Adoption for Businesses
For large enterprises as well as small businesses, these tools represent a first step in structuring an IT strategy. They provide a preconfigured infrastructure and functionalities that cover most common use cases. Thanks to these offerings, it is possible to get started without heavy investments or a dedicated team of developers for internal development.
A Model Aligned with Standards
Packaged software often complies with broad IT industry standards, enabling some interoperability with other systems through application servers and APIs. This makes them compatible with existing development tools and facilitates integration into user ecosystems.
Limits of General Software in the Face of Specific Needs
Lack of Adaptation to Core Business Activities

Although general software is effective for standard tasks, it often shows its limits when needs become more complex. In healthcare, for example, managing a medical or patient record requires precise features like prescription management, secure access to medical data, and compatibility with eHealth systems. These elements are rarely well covered by solutions designed for a broad user base.
Difficult and Costly Customizations
Adapting general software to an organization’s specific needs often requires numerous modifications. These adjustments require the intervention of developers or vendors, which increases costs and can slow down innovation. Companies wanting to add new features or integrate a modern application server often face technical limitations of the existing infrastructure.
Limited Interoperability with Other Systems
In an ecosystem where solution complementarity is essential, general software sometimes fails to ensure good interoperability. This becomes problematic for large companies that must connect multiple tools (CRM, ERP, packaged software like SAP or Oracle) to streamline their processes. The lack of standard connectors or APIs often prevents smooth integration and hinders the adoption of new technologies.
The Risk for End Users
When software does not meet expectations, all users suffer: productivity loss, frustration, and resorting to uncontrolled “parallel” solutions. In the medical sector, this can even jeopardize the quality of care if general practitioners or specialists do not have real-time access to the necessary information for decision-making.
Why Switching to a Specialized Solution Is a Strategic Investment
Tools Tailored to Core Business
For specific needs, it becomes essential to leave general solutions behind in favor of tools designed for your sector. For example, in healthcare, specialized packaged software better manages medical and patient records while respecting medical information security standards. Unlike general software, it includes features adapted to the daily work of doctors, facilitating prescription and communication with eHealth platforms.
Better Interoperability and Customization
Innovative companies need a system perfectly integrated with their existing infrastructure and other tools like CRM, ERP, or packaged software such as SAP and Oracle. These solutions offer advanced customization options and ensure true complementarity between applications, unlike some open-source tools that require heavy development. Thanks to modern development models and APIs, it is also possible to adapt an application server to current standards, guaranteeing compatibility with the latest software versions.
Investing for Sustainable Added Value
A large company choosing internal development or a specialized solution better meets the needs of its teams and all users. This encourages faster adoption and limits costs related to repeated changes. In the medical sector, this means, for example, that all doctors have easy access to medical data, can schedule appointments online, and leverage medical knowledge through innovative applications.
This strategy becomes a real lever to stand out from direct competitors and adopt a new organizational model where technology serves efficiency. With a tailored approach, the company ensures sustainable added value and a prominent position in a market where the IT industry constantly evolves.
Conclusion: Choose Innovation to Stay Competitive
Abandoning general software is not an easy decision. But in a context where technologies evolve rapidly and user expectations become more specific, investing in a solution aligned with your core business is often the key to creating real added value. Whether you are a large company looking to optimize your infrastructure or a healthcare player aiming to streamline medical data management, it is crucial to rely on innovative, interoperable tools that meet your real needs.
Ready to innovate and break through the limits of general software?
👉 Contact us today to discover how our team can help you build a tailored IT strategy and applications that make a difference.
Schedule an appointment with us